In drawing, the artist uses a pencil or other implements to mark paper or another two-dimensional surface. The medium of drawing is often charcoal, pen and ink, wax crayon, pencil, pastel, or watercolor. These implements create marks by means of color or line. Drawing is one of the major forms within the visual arts. It generally involves making marks on a surface by applying pressure from a tool, or moving a tool across a surface.

drawing is a form of visual art in which a person uses various drawing instruments to mark paper or another two-dimensional medium. Drawing instruments include graphite pencils, pen and ink, various kinds of paints, inked brushes, colored pencils, crayons, charcoal, chalk, pastels, various kinds of erasers, markers, styluses, and various metals (such as silverpoint). Drawing may also be done with digital input such as a tablet computer.
